Never Have I Ever, founded by Susana Chen and Jess Wu, aims to create wearable art like press-on nails and temporary tattoos. Chen's background in selling customized items and her design education led to the idea. Wu's expertise in brand marketing helped establish efficient systems for the startup. Launched in November 2023, the brand name reflects empowerment and individuality. The timing coincided with changing consumer behavior in the beauty industry, addressing a gap in self-expression and non-essential beauty services.
